    Today after work I went for a small walk outside in the city and in the City Park the first Spring Snowflakes and Snowdrops are visible. This is always a nice sign of spring for me and I know my long wait for spring has soon an end. Days are getting warmer and more and more flowers will start to bloom. Hopefully also some more colorful ones. I already saw some crocus and other ones but they are still in the minority. Hopefully in the next few weeks I will see several nice flowers with a lot of different flowers here.
